Abstract

The invention relates to systems suitable for producing a digital hologram. Various techniques have been proposed. However, a disadvantage of digitisation is that, due to the power of lasers required to produce holograms, there was a risk of damage to coatings of various optical components. The present invention overcomes this problem by way of an optical device including: lenses (656, 660) placed in contact with a beam splitter/combiner (650) so as to produce first and second beams from an incident beam from a coherent source. The beam splitter/combiner is also placed in contact with first and second prisms (652, 654), whereby, in use, the device produces first and second beams which are combined to form two substantially collimated output beams, capable of producing an interference pattern at an output plane. The device may be incorporated into a digital holographic system and is ideally adapted to be retrofitted, so that, under control of suitable software it can be used to produce high quality digital holograms.
